A NEW business that centres around self-care and wellness is opening in Abergele.

StudiOMG is the new home of OMG FABULOUS which covers a number of pillars - from life coaching to beauty. 

Melanie Gizzi, who aims to help women 'feel fab on the inside and out', is the founder of the business. A grand opening is being held on Saturday, May 13. Attendees are welcome to arrive from 11.30am.

Cllr Alan Hunter, mayor of Abergele, and Cheryl Hunter, mayoress, will carry out a ribbon cutting at midday. 

Melanie, who wrote book A Guide to Being OMG Fabulous: How to get started when you realise you want more from life, said: "StudiOMG is the new home for my business OMG FABULOUS, which covers a number of pillars, from life coaching, beauty, a women's membership, publications on Amazon, all centering around self-care and wellness. As a survivor of corporate burnout, mental health issues and dealing with years of fertility treatment, I've learned lots of tools to help with coping with the struggles of daily life, and I share them with the hope of making a difference to others.

"The new premises has a treatment room and a studio space which is super exciting."

The premises will be the home for monthly public Dementia Friends Information sessions, which Melanie used to deliver (pre-covid).

Melanie added: "The vision is to deliver classes and workshops here, including beauty academy, self-care and mindfulness workshops. As well as attract guests to the site to share their areas of expertise.

"We already have had an interest from different instructors in yoga, tai chi, Qi Qong, crochet, meditation and menopause to name a few."

StudiOMG is based on 1 Water Steeet, Abergele.
